Output d2152440219e2ae16f128f30c2831dbe6fa80f52cd8b5027eaf63dafcfdaaae7:47

value
40934243
script pubkey
OP_0 OP_PUSHBYTES_20 d819dd75a1f409783078d8af8a52f1818ab1585a
address
ltc1qmqva6adp7syhsvrcmzhc55h3sx9tzkz68xqfwe
transaction
d2152440219e2ae16f128f30c2831dbe6fa80f52cd8b5027eaf63dafcfdaaae7
spent
true